This is a meticulously compiled directory of Port Huron, Michigan, offering a comprehensive snapshot of the city's residents and businesses during the period it was published. "Brown's City Directory" features an exhaustive listing of resident citizens, providing invaluable genealogical information and insights into the city's social fabric. Complementing this is a detailed classified business directory, which serves as a historical record of the commercial activities and economic landscape of Port Huron. This directory is an essential resource for historians, genealogists, and anyone interested in the local history of Port Huron and the broader Midwest region. Its detailed listings provide a rich tapestry of life in a bustling Michigan city, making it a valuable addition to any historical collection.
